While some malfunctions stem from obvious culprits—such as a failed capacitor or refrigerant leak—others trace back to overlooked details like airflow imbalance or thermostat misplacement.
Technicians use state-of-the-art thermal imaging and manometer readings to pinpoint inefficiencies. Once the root cause is identified, repairs follow manufacturer specifications to preserve system warranties and extend equipment life.
Key steps during a service visit include:
- Inspecting evaporator and condenser coils for dirt and corrosion
- Verifying blower motor amperage against factory requirements
- Testing high-pressure and low-pressure switches for safe operation
- Recalibrating smart thermostat sensors after component replacement

The Science of Heat Pump Efficiency and Furnace Tune-Ups
HEP’s technicians leverage data analytics and combustion analysis to fine-tune performance. During a furnace service, they:
- Measure flue gas temperatures to ensure complete combustion
- Check draft pressure for safe venting
- Verify heat exchanger integrity with visual and ultrasonic inspections
For heat pumps, technicians monitor refrigerant subcooling and superheat values, guaranteeing optimum heat transfer. By staying ahead of seasonal demands, HEP prevents common issues like short cycling, frozen evaporators, and gas pressure fluctuations.

Filters, Duct Cleaning, and Airflow Optimization
Dirty ducts and clogged filters force systems to work harder, degrading performance and elevating noise. HEP technicians approach airflow optimization as a three-stage process:
- Inspection: Use fiber-optic cameras to map dust accumulation and identify insulation gaps.
- Cleaning: Employ negative-pressure machines paired with HEPA filtration to extract contaminants.
- Sealing: Apply mastic or aerosolized sealants to close leaks that dilute conditioned air.
This comprehensive methodology restores full airflow capacity, reduces energy waste, and extends equipment life.

Planning for Unit Replacement and Sustainable Performance
A replacement project centers on sustainable performance and occupant satisfaction. The process unfolds in three phases:
-
Assessment
- Conduct a Manual J calculation to determine precise heating and cooling loads.
- Inspect electrical service panels for capacity to handle new equipment.
-
Installation
- Coordinate crane scheduling for rooftop or elevated platforms when necessary.
- Integrate vibration isolation pads to dampen operational noise.
-
Commissioning
- Measure total external static pressure to confirm duct compatibility.
- Calibrate thermostats for staged cooling and adaptive heating.
Post-commissioning audits ensure the system operates within manufacturer tolerances, safeguarding warranties and optimizing energy efficiency for years to come.
